Study Stopped
MOR106 clinical development in atopic dermatitis was stopped for futility

Brief Summary
This is a Phase II, randomized, double-blind, placebo-controlled multicenter study of repeated doses of MOR106 administered as IV infusion. MOR106, is an antibody which is being developed as a treatment for diseases such as psoriasis and atopic dermatitis. An antibody is a protein that is made by the body in a defense reaction against viruses and bacteria or other small particles. In this case, MOR106 will act against IL-17C interleukin by binding to it. This way it could be possible to act against these diseases.

Outcome Measures
Primary Outcomes (1)
Percent change in Eczema Area and Severity Index (EASI) score.
To assess the clinical efficacy of repeated IV doses of MOR106 as assessed by percentage change from baseline in EASI score at Day 85 visit. The EASI score ranges are between 0 (no eczema) and 72. Higher values represent a worse outcome.
From baseline to Day 85

Interventions
The active pharmaceutical drug substance of MOR106 is a human immunoglobulin gamma-1 (IgG1) monoclonal antibody that binds with a high apparent affinity to human IL-17C.
A sodium chloride infusion container with IV solution without addition of MOR106 drug product will be used as placebo in the proposed clinical study.
